About the Role
We are seeking a customer-focused Account Manager to join our Manufacturing and Consumer Services practice. This is primarily a relationship and account growth role, responsible for expanding existing customer engagements and developing smaller and mid-sized accounts into strategic partnerships.
You will manage a portfolio of existing accounts, including tail accounts and emerging clients, and will work closely with customers to understand their business priorities, strengthen relationships, and identify opportunities to deliver additional value. Success in this role requires a strong customer presence and a willingness to spend time at client locations, becoming a trusted advisor to both business and technology stakeholders.
The focus of this role is on cultivating and growing existing customer relationships through a consultative and value-driven approach.
Key Responsibilities
- Own and grow a portfolio of existing manufacturing and consumer services accounts.
- Develop and execute account plans to increase customer value, revenue, and wallet share.
- Build strong, long-term relationships with customer stakeholders across business and technology functions.
- Spend time onsite with customers to understand their challenges, priorities, and strategic objectives.
- Scale smaller and mid-sized accounts into larger, more strategic relationships.
- Identify opportunities across digital engineering, application services, data and AI, cloud, infrastructure, and managed services.
- Collaborate with delivery teams, industry specialists, and practices to bring the firm’s full capabilities to clients.
- Leverage our integrated Experience Design Studio to help customers improve customer and employee experiences and accelerate digital transformation initiatives.
- Drive account expansion through cross-selling and upselling while maintaining high levels of customer satisfaction and trust.
- Develop account forecasts, growth plans, and pipeline visibility to support business objectives.

Industry Experience
Experience within Manufacturing, Consumer Services, Retail, or Consumer Products is desirable (this includes travel & hospitality and professional services). However, candidates with a proven track record of successfully growing and scaling accounts in other industries will also be considered.
Preferred Knowledge Areas
Exposure to one or more of the following areas would be advantageous:
- eCommerce and digital commerce platforms
- Supply chain and logistics processes
- Warehouse Management Systems (WMS)
- ERP platforms such as SAP, Oracle, Microsoft Dynamics, or Infor
- Digital engineering and product development
- Data and analytics solutions
- Cloud and infrastructure services
- Application modernization and managed services
Deep technical expertise is not required, but an appreciation of these domains will help identify opportunities and engage effectively with customer stakeholders.
What We’re Looking For
Essential
- 7–10 years of experience in account management, client relationship management, or customer success roles within IT services, technology consulting, or outsourcing.
- Demonstrated success in growing and scaling existing accounts.
- Strong relationship-building and stakeholder management capabilities.
- A consultative, customer-centric approach.
- Willingness to travel and spend time at customer locations.
- Ability to collaborate effectively across matrixed teams.
- Strong communication, presentation, and commercial skills.

Preferred
- Experience supporting clients in manufacturing, consumer services, retail, or consumer products sectors.
- Familiarity with digital transformation initiatives and enterprise technology landscapes.
- Experience positioning customer experience, design, or digital innovation capabilities.
- Understanding of engineering, data, cloud, and infrastructure services.
